Our LCO (Lithium Cobalt Oxide) Cathode Electrode Sheet is a high-performance core component for high-energy-density lithium-ion batteries, available as single-side or double-side coated layers on high-conductivity aluminum foil substrates. As a classic cathode material, LCO delivers exceptional theoretical capacity (up to 274 mAh/g) and outstanding voltage platform stability (≈3.7V nominal), enabling batteries to achieve compact designs and long runtime—ideal for scenarios requiring high energy density.
